Hi I have been on sutent for a year. I was advised by an oncologist in south africa where I was diagnosed to use udder cream on my hands and feet, this softens them up. I mentioned this to my oncologist in UK and the chirpodist that I see and they also recomend it, it has 25% urea in which is very good for our feet and hands.
